Web25 apr. 2024 · Use more or less depending on how much soap you need. Measure the amount back into the slow cooker. Add the distilled water and glycerine to dilute the soap paste. Multiply the weight of the soap paste you're using by 0.8 — this is how much distilled water you add to the slow cooker. WebTo do so, scoop out 1 teaspoon (5 ml) of soap paste and let it cool to a comfortable temperature that won’t burn you. Mix the cooled paste with 1 teaspoon (5 ml) of distilled water.
